Basel III Implementation: EU and UK Diverge
The UK's strategic adoption of Basel III regulation, led by the Bank of England, is set for mid-2025, following the EU's early 2025 implementation. Key focus areas include the output floor, securitization capital surcharge, and synthetic securitizations under the STS framework.
